According to Dr. King, the direct action in Birmingham developed over time after undergoing mental preparation and training, activists made considerations about the timing of holiday shopping seasons as well as the mayoral election. (Option A)

The Birmingham campaign referred to a model of nonviolent direct-action protest and through the media which drew the world's focus to racial segregation in the South. Nonviolent direct action pursued to generate such a crisis and promote such a tension that a community who has consistently refused to negotiate is forced to confront the issue. Dr. King mentioned the need for direct action in an open letter in 1963 famously known as Letter from Birmingham Jail. Direct action developed over time as activists following mental preparation and training made considerations about the timing of holiday shopping seasons and mayoral election.
